Starting Your chiropractic Career in Des Moines

|||

In Des Moines, chiropractic graduates looking for early-career employment will find a variety of paths available. Franchise chains like The Joint and HealthSource are significant recruiters for new graduates, offering structured ramp-up programs that can ease the transition into professional practice. Established clinics may also consider associates, creating potential buy-in opportunities after several years. In addition, the rapid expansion of VA hiring for chiropractors enhances job prospects, particularly for those who align with their recruitment initiatives. Potential employers favor candidates who hold a Doctor of Chiropractic (DC) degree from CCE-accredited institutions and have successfully passed the NBCE national board exams. Acquiring state licensure and pursuing diplomate specialty certifications can further elevate a chiropractor's starting pay in WA. In the first three years, new chiropractors can realistically anticipate gradual salary increases, taking advantage of employment within this diverse market as they establish their practices and gain valuable experience.

How fast do chiropractor salaries grow in Des Moines?

Most chiropractors in Des Moines progress from the entry-level salary of $56,264 to the area median of $97,007 within 3–5 years of clinical experience. Top earners with specializations and certifications reach $150,360 (90th percentile). The biggest salary jumps typically come in years 2–5 as clinical skills develop, and again when obtaining advanced certifications or expanded-function credentials. Salary growth after 10 years tends to plateau unless moving into management or education roles.
